Abstract

The invention provides a cloud computing based virtual machine two-level optimization scheduling management platform which comprises a cloud computing platform portal, a first-level scheduling module, a second-level scheduling module, a first-level scheduling optimization module, a second-level scheduling optimization module and a physical resource allocation module. The first-level scheduling module and the second-level scheduling module are introduced on the basis of a traditional cloud computing based two-level scheduling model, resource scheduling distribution of the first-level scheduling module and the second-level scheduling module is optimized by the adoption of the two-level scheduling optimization modules, a static and dynamic global optimal solution is provided for load leveling of a cloud virtual machine, the optimal scheduling scheme is acquired, resource cost in migration of the virtual machine is effectively reduced, utilization rate of cloud computing resources is increased, and meanwhile, service quality of users is improved.

technical field [0001] The invention relates to the technical field of cloud computing, in particular to a cloud computing-based virtual machine two-level optimal scheduling management platform. Background technique [0002] With the continuous development of computer and Internet technology, people's demand for data is increasing, and the requirements for data information processing capabilities are getting higher and higher. Data processing has also changed from traditional stand-alone processing to cluster processing, and cluster processing data The processing method involves the utilization rate of servers. How to efficiently utilize cluster servers has become an urgent problem to be solved by major suppliers, and virtual machines have emerged as the times require. Cloud computing is a computing model based on the Internet, which provides dynamic and easily expandable resources according to user needs, and has the advantages of flexibility, convenience and economy.
